The 2018 Supreme Court decision on Murphy v. National Collegiate Athletic Association brought not only a change in the United States commercial gambling landscape, but also considerable speculation across public forums about whether expanded sports gambling causes new, distinct, and greater harm than existing legal forms of gambling. This commentary brings into the focus that the definition of this form of gambling has recently begun to shift without a theoretical basis or empirical evidence. To bring evidence to bear, there is a need for a precise operational definition of sport gambling and greatly clarity to the questions that can drive knowledge generation.

Despite advances in systemic care, diabetic disease of the eye (DDE) remains the leading cause of blindness worldwide. There is a critical gap of up-to-date, evidence-based guidance for ophthalmologists in Canada that includes evidence from recent randomized controlled trials. Previous guidance has not always given special consideration to applying treatments and managing DDE in the context of the healthcare system. This consensus statement aims to assist practitioners in the field by providing a spectrum of acceptable opinions on DDE treatment and management from recognized experts in the field. In compiling evidence and generating consensus, a working group of retinal specialists in Canada addressed clinical questions surrounding the four themes of disease, patient, management, and collaboration. The working group reviewed literature representing the highest level of evidence on DDE and shared their opinions on topics surrounding the epidemiology and pathophysiology of diabetic retinopathy and diabetic macular edema; diagnosis and monitoring; considerations around diabetes medication use; strategic considerations for management given systemic comorbidities, ocular comorbidities, and pregnancy; treatment goals and modalities for diabetic macular edema, non-proliferative and proliferative diabetic retinopathy, and retinal detachment; and interdisciplinary collaboration. Ultimately, this work highlighted that the retinal examination in DDE not only informs the treating ophthalmologist but can serve as a global index for disease progression across many tissues of the body. It highlighted further that DDE can be treated regardless of diabetic control, that a systemic approach to patient care will result in the best health outcomes, and prevention of visual complications requires a multidisciplinary management approach. Ophthalmologists must tailor their clinical approach to the needs and circumstances of individual patients and work within the realities of their healthcare setting.

The plant macronutrient phosphorus is a scarce resource and plant-available phosphate is limiting in most soil types. Generally, a gene regulatory module called the phosphate starvation response (PSR) enables efficient phosphate acquisition by roots and translocation to other organs. Plants growing on moderate to nutrient-rich soils need to co-ordinate availability of different nutrients and repress the highly efficient PSR to adjust phosphate acquisition to the availability of other macro- and micronutrients, and in particular nitrogen. PSR repression is mediated by a small family of single SYG1/Pho81/XPR1 (SPX) domain proteins. The SPX domain binds higher order inositol pyrophosphates that signal cellular phosphorus status and modulate SPX protein interaction with PHOSPHATE STARVATION RESPONSE1 (PHR1), the central transcriptional regulator of PSR. Sequestration by SPX repressors restricts PHR1 access to PSR gene promoters. Here we focus on SPX4 that primarily acts in shoots and sequesters many transcription factors other than PHR1 in the cytosol to control processes beyond the classical PSR, such as nitrate, auxin, and jasmonic acid signalling. Unlike SPX1 and SPX2, SPX4 is subject to proteasomal degradation not only by singular E3 ligases, but also by SCF-CRL complexes. Emerging models for these different layers of control and their consequences for plant acclimation to the environment will be discussed.

Acyl-acyl carrier protein (ACP) thioesterases (FAT) hydrolyze acyl-ACP complexes to release FA in plastids, which ultimately affects FA biosynthesis and profiles. Soybean GmFATA1 and GmFATA2 are homoeologous genes encoding oleoyl-ACP thioesterases whose role in seed oil accumulation and plant growth has not been defined. Using CRISPR/Cas9 gene editing mutation of Gmfata1 or 2 led to reduced leaf FA content and growth defect at the early seedling stage. In contrast, no homozygous double mutants were obtained. Combined this indicates that GmFATA1 and GmFATA2 display overlapping, but not complete functional redundancy. Combined transcriptomic and lipidomic analysis revealed a large number of genes involved in FA synthesis and FA chain elongation are expressed at reduced level in the Gmfata1 mutant, accompanied by a lower triacylglycerol abundance at the early seedling stage. Further analysis showed that the Gmfata1 or 2 mutants had increased composition of the beneficial FA, oleic acid. The growth defect of Gmfata1 could be at least partially attributed to reduced acetyl-CoA carboxylase activity, reduced abundance of five unsaturated monogalactosyldiacylglycerol lipids, and altered chloroplast morphology. On the other hand, overexpression of GmFATA in soybean led to significant increases in leaf FA content by 5.7%, vegetative growth, and seed yield by 26.9%, and seed FA content by 23.2%. Thus, overexpression of GmFATA is an effective strategy to enhance soybean oil content and yield.

Asian Americans have been unlikely to seek mental health services despite their needs for treatment, particularly when experiencing significant gambling or Internet gaming problems. Stigma is often considered to be a barrier to seeking help. To understand how stigma impacts Asian Americans' willingness to seek mental health services, the present study used an online survey to investigate the public stigma associated with addictive behaviors and help-seeking stigma among Asian Americans. Participants (N = 431) who self-identified as Asian American, reside in the US. Using a between-groups vignette study design, it was found that the individual with a behavioral addiction received more stigma compared to the individual who experienced a financial crisis. In addition, participants were more likely to seek help if they experienced addictive behavioral problems rather than financial problems. Lastly, this study did not reveal a significant relation between public stigma attached to addictive behaviors and Asian Americans' willingness to seek help, but it found that participants' willingness to seek help was positively associated with public stigma of help seeking (ß = 0.23) and negatively associated with self-stigma attached to help-seeking (ß = - 0.09). Based on these findings, recommendations are provided to inform community outreach to reduce stigma and promote mental health service utilization among Asian Americans.

In the model plant Arabidopsis (Arabidopsis thaliana), the absence of the essential macro-nutrient phosphate reduces primary root growth through decreased cell division and elongation, requiring alterations to the polysaccharide-rich cell wall surrounding the cells. Despite its importance, the regulation of cell wall synthesis in response to low phosphate levels is not well understood. In this study, we show that plants increase cellulose synthesis in roots under limiting phosphate conditions, which leads to changes in the thickness and structure of the cell wall. These changes contribute to the reduced growth of primary roots in low-phosphate conditions. Furthermore, we found that the cellulose synthase complex (CSC) activity at the plasma membrane increases during phosphate deficiency. Moreover, we show that this increase in the activity of the CSC is likely due to alterations in the phosphorylation status of cellulose synthases in low-phosphate conditions. Specifically, phosphorylation of CELLULOSE SYNTHASE 1 (CESA1) at the S688 site decreases in low-phosphate conditions. Phosphomimic versions of CESA1 with an S688E mutation showed significantly reduced cellulose induction and primary root length changes in low-phosphate conditions. Protein structure modeling suggests that the phosphorylation status of S688 in CESA1 could play a role in stabilizing and activating the CSC. This mechanistic understanding of root growth regulation under limiting phosphate conditions provides potential strategies for changing root responses to soil phosphate content.

Several decades of research have experimentally investigated the influence of alcohol on gambling. However, there has been only minimal experimental exploration of how gambling influences alcohol use. The aim of the current project was to evaluate how gambling influenced mood state and alcohol cravings through randomized experimental design when analyzed with comparison conditions.College students (N = 76) who reported regular alcohol use, gambling within the past year, and being college basketball fans were randomly assigned to watch a video of an exciting basketball game, watch a nondysphoric basketball game, watch a movie, or engage in slot machine gambling. Participants who watched exciting sports or engaged in gambling to reported more energized mood states and higher urges to drink compared to those who watched nondysphoric sports or a movie. These results suggest that the context of gambling may prime individuals to want to consume alcohol.

Purpose: To assess the progression in functional and structural measures over a five-year period in patients with retinal dystrophy caused by RLBP1 gene mutation. Methods: This prospective, noninterventional study included patients with biallelic RLBP1 mutations from two clinical sites in Sweden and Canada. Key assessments included ocular examinations, visual functional measures (best-corrected visual acuity [BCVA], contrast sensitivity [CS], dark-adaptation [DA] kinetics up to six hours for two wavelengths [450 and 632 nm], Humphrey visual fields [HVF], full-field flicker electroretinograms), and structural ocular assessments. Results: Of the 45 patients enrolled, 38 completed the full five years of follow-up. At baseline, patients had BCVA ranging from -0.2 to 1.3 logMAR, poor CS, HVF defects, and prominent thinning in central foveal thickness. All patients had extremely prolonged DA rod recovery of approximately six hours at both wavelengths. The test-retest repeatability was high across all anatomic and functional endpoints. Cross-sectionally, poorer VA was associated with older age (right eye, correlation coefficient [CC]: 0.606; left eye, CC: -0.578; P < 0.001) and HVF MD values decreased with age (right eye, CC: -0.672, left eye, CC: -0.654; P < 0.001). However, no major changes in functional or structural measures were noted longitudinally over the five-year period. Conclusions: This natural history study, which is the first study to monitor patients with RLBP1 RD for five years, showed that severely delayed DA sensitivity recovery, a characteristic feature of this disease, was observed in all patients across all age groups (17-69 years), making it a potentially suitable efficacy assessment for gene therapy treatment in this patient population.

Oat (Avena sativa) is a cereal crop whose grains are rich in (1,3;1,4)-ß-D-glucan (mixed-linkage glucan or MLG), a soluble dietary fiber. In our study, we analyzed oat endosperm development in 2 Canadian varieties with differing MLG content and nutritional value. We confirmed that oat undergoes a nuclear type of endosperm development but with a shorter cellularization phase than barley (Hordeum vulgare). Callose and cellulose were the first polysaccharides to be detected in the early anticlinal cell walls at 11 days postemergence (DPE) of the panicle. Other polysaccharides such as heteromannan and homogalacturonan were deposited early in cellularization around 12 DPE after the first periclinal walls are laid down. In contrast to barley, heteroxylan deposition coincided with completion of cellularization and was detected from 14 DPE but was only detectable after demasking. Notably, MLG was the last polysaccharide to be laid down at 18 DPE within the differentiation phase, rather than during cellularization. In addition, differences in the spatiotemporal patterning of MLG were also observed between the 2 varieties. The lower MLG-containing cultivar AC Morgan (3.5% w/w groats) was marked by the presence of a discontinuous pattern of MLG labeling, while labeling in the same walls in CDC Morrison (5.6% w/w groats) was mostly even and continuous. RNA-sequencing analysis revealed higher transcript levels of multiple MLG biosynthetic cellulose synthase-like F (CSLF) and CSLH genes during grain development in CDC Morrison compared with AC Morgan that likely contributes to the increased abundance of MLG at maturity in CDC Morrison. CDC Morrison was also observed to have smaller endosperm cells with thicker walls than AC Morgan from cellularization onwards, suggesting the processes controlling cell size and shape are established early in development. This study has highlighted that the molecular processes influencing MLG content and deposition are more complex than previously imagined.

The aim of the current umbrella review and meta-analysis was to evaluate the methodological rigor of existing meta-analyses on cognitive-behavioral treatment (CBT) for gambling harm. The Cochrane Database of Systematic Reviews, PsycINFO, and PubMed were searched for meta-analyses of CBT for gambling harm among individuals aged 18 years and older. The search yielded five meta-analyses that met inclusion criteria, representing 56 unique studies and 5389 participants. The methodological rigor for one meta-analyses was rated high, two were moderate, and two were critically low. Including only moderate- to high-quality meta-analyses, a robust variance estimation meta-analysis indicated that CBT significantly reduced gambling disorder severity (g = -0.91), gambling frequency (g = -0.52), and gambling intensity (g = -0.32) relative to minimal and no treatment control at posttreatment, suggesting 65%-82% of participants receiving CBT will show greater reductions in these outcomes than minimal or no treatment controls. Overall, there is strong evidence for CBT in reducing gambling harm and gambling behavior, and this evidence provides individuals, clinicians, managed care companies, and policymakers with clear recommendations about treatment selection.

Vacuolar storage of inorganic phosphate (Pi) is essential for Pi homeostasis in plants. The SPX-MFS family proteins have been demonstrated to be vacuolar Pi transporters in many plant species. Transcriptional regulation of the predominant transporter among rice SPX-MFSs, OsSPX-MFS3, was only moderately suppressed by Pi starvation. Thus, post-transcriptional mechanisms were hypothesized to regulate the activity of OsSPX-MFS3. In this study, we found that the tonoplast localization of OsSPX-MFSs is inhibited under Pi-depleted conditions, resulting in their retention in the pre-vacuolar compartments (PVCs). A yeast two-hybrid screen identified that two SNARE proteins, OsSYP21 and OsSYP22, interact with the MFS domain of OsSPX-MFS3. Further genetic and cytological analyses indicate that OsSYP21 and OsSYP22 facilitate trafficking of OsSPX-MFS3 from PVCs to the tonoplast. Although a homozygous frameshift mutation in OsSYP22 appeared to be lethal, tonoplast localization of OsSPX-MFS3 was significantly inhibited in transgenic plants expressing a negative-dominant form of OsSYP22 (OsSYP22-ND), resulting in reduced vacuolar Pi concentrations in OsSYP22-ND plants. Under Pi-depleted conditions, the interaction between OsSYP22 and OsSPX-MFS3 was disrupted, and this process depended on the presence of the SPX domain. Deleting the SPX domains of OsSPX-MFSs resulted in their tonoplast localization under both Pi-depleted and Pi-replete conditions. Complementation of the osspx-mfs1/2/3 triple mutants with the MFS domain or the SPX domain of OsSPX-MFS3 confirmed that the MFS and SPX domains are responsive to Pi transport activity and Pi-dependent regulation, respectively. These data indicated that the SPX domains of OsSPX-MFSs sense cellular Pi (InsP) levels and, under Pi-depleted conditions, inhibit the interaction between OsSPX-MFSs and OsSYP21/22 and subsequent trafficking of OsSPX-MFSs from PVCs to the tonoplast.

The influence of alcohol on risk-taking may be through both pharmacological action and individual expectancies. A recent meta-analysis highlighted the need for evidence about the precise role of alcohol expectations on individuals' gambling behavior while under the influence of alcohol and a need to understand what specific gambling behaviors are influenced. This laboratory study investigated the effects of alcohol consumption and alcohol expectancies on gambling behavior in a sample of young adult men. Thirty-nine participants were randomly assigned to one of three experimental conditions in which they consumed alcohol, alcohol-placebo, or no-alcohol beverages and then played a computerized roulette game. The roulette game provided each participant with the same pattern of wins and losses and recorded gambling behavior including wagers made, number of spins, and final dollar amount remaining. Significant main effects were found between conditions on total number of spins with the alcohol and alcohol-placebo groups gambling significantly more than the no-alcohol group. The alcohol and alcohol-placebo groups were not statistically different. These findings support that individuals' expectations play an important role in understanding the effects of alcohol consumption on gambling; this effect may be primarily associated with persistence in wagering.

AIMS: To measure the effect of cognitive-behavioral techniques (CBTs) on gambling disorder severity and gambling behavior at post-treatment and follow-up. METHOD: Seven databases and two clinical trial registries were searched to identify peer-reviewed studies and unpublished studies of randomized controlled trials. The Cochrane Risk of Bias tool assessed risk of bias in the included studies. A random effect meta-analysis with robust variance estimation was conducted to measure the effect of CBTs relative to minimally treated or no treatment control groups. RESULTS: Twenty-nine studies representing 3991 participants were identified. CBTs significantly reduced gambling disorder severity (g = -1.14, 95% CI = -1.68, -0.60, 95% prediction interval [PI] = -2.97, 0.69), gambling frequency (g = -0.54, 95% CI = -0.80, -0.27, 95% PI = -1.48, 0.40) and gambling intensity (g = -0.32, 95% CI = -0.51, -0.13, 95% PI = -0.76, 0.12) at post-treatment relative to control. CBTs had no significant effect on follow-up outcomes. Analyses supported the presence of publication bias and high heterogeneity in effect size estimates. CONCLUSIONS: Cognitive-behavioral techniques are a promising treatment for reducing gambling disorder and gambling behavior; however, the effect of cognitive-behavioral techniques on gambling disorder severity and gambling frequency and intensity at post-treatment is overestimated, and cognitive-behavioral techniques may not be reliably efficacious for all individuals seeking treatment for problem gambling and gambling disorder.

Seeds are a vital source of calories for humans and a unique stage in the life cycle of flowering plants. During seed germination, the embryo undergoes major developmental transitions to become a seedling. Studying gene expression in individual seed cell types has been challenging due to the lack of spatial information or low throughput of existing methods. To overcome these limitations, a spatial transcriptomics workflow was developed for germinating barley grain. This approach enabled high-throughput analysis of spatial gene expression, revealing specific spatial expression patterns of various functional gene categories at a sub-tissue level. This study revealed over 14 000 genes differentially regulated during the first 24 h after imbibition. Individual genes, such as the aquaporin gene family, starch degradation, cell wall modification, transport processes, ribosomal proteins and transcription factors, were found to have specific spatial expression patterns over time. Using spatial autocorrelation algorithms, we identified auxin transport genes that had increasingly focused expression within subdomains of the embryo over time, suggesting their role in establishing the embryo axis. Overall, our study provides an unprecedented spatially resolved cellular map for barley germination and identifies specific functional genomics targets to better understand cellular restricted processes during germination. Complex I (CI) (NADH dehydrogenase), the largest complex involved in mitochondrial oxidative phosphorylation, is composed of nuclear- and mitochondrial-encoded subunits. CI assembly occurs via the sequential addition of subdomains and modules. As CI is prone to oxidative damage, its subunits continually undergo proteolysis and turnover. We describe the mechanism by which CI abundance is regulated in a CI-deficient Arabidopsis thaliana mutant. Using a forward genetic approach, we determined that the CI Q-module domain subunit PSST interacts with FTSH PROTEASE 3 (FTSH3) to mediate the disassembly of the matrix arm domain for proteolysis and turnover as a means of protein quality control. We demonstrated the direct interaction of FTSH3 with PSST and identified the amino acid residues required for this interaction. The ATPase function of FTSH3, rather than its proteolytic activity, is required for this interaction, as its mutation was compensated for by a proteolytically inactive form of FTSH3. This study reveals the mechanistic process by which FTSH3 recognizes CI for degradation at amino acid resolution.

BACKGROUND: Rib fractures are a common in thoracic trauma. Increasingly, patients with flail chest are being treated with surgical stabilization of rib fractures (SSRF). We performed a retrospective review of the Trauma Quality Improvement Program database to determine if there was a difference in outcomes between patients undergoing early SSRF (≤3 days) versus late SSRF (>3 days). METHODS: Patients with flail chest in Trauma Quality Improvement Program were identified by CPT code, assessing those who underwent SSRF between 2017 and 2019. We excluded those younger than 18 years and Abbreviated Injury Scale head severity scores greater than 3. Patients were grouped based on SSRF before and after hospital Day 3. These patients were case matched based on age, Injury Severity Score, Abbreviated Injury Scale head and chest, body mass index, Glasgow Coma Scale, and five modified frailty index. All data were examined using χ2, one-way analysis of variance, and Fisher's exact test within SPSS version 28.0. RESULTS: For 3 years, 20,324 patients were noted to have flail chest, and 3,345 (16.46%) of these patients underwent SSRF. After case matching, 209 patients were found in each group. There were no significant differences between reported major comorbidities. Patients with early SSRF had fewer unplanned intubations (6.2% vs. 12.0%; p = 0.04), fewer median ventilator days (6 days Q1: 3 to Q3: 10.5 vs. 9 Q1: 4.25 to Q3: 14; p = 0.01), shorter intensive care unit length of stay (6 days Q1: 4 to Q3: 11 vs. 11 Q1: 6 to Q3: 17; p < 0.01), and hospital length of stay (15 days Q1: 11.75 to Q3: 22.25 vs. 20 Q1: 15.25 - Q3: 27, p < 0.01. Early plating was associated with lower rates of deep vein thrombosis and ventilator-acquired pneumonia. CONCLUSION: In trauma-accredited centers, patients with flail chest who underwent early SSRF (<3 days) had better outcomes, including fewer unplanned intubations, decreased ventilator days, shorter intensive care unit LOS and HLOS, and fewer DVTs, and ventilator-associated pneumonia. LEVEL OF EVIDENCE: Therapeutic/Care Management; Level IV.

OBJECTIVE: Individuals who experience gambling harms report that sustained recovery involves changing both gambling behaviors and psychological symptoms, as well as building a meaningful life. However, there is limited understanding about the effect of cognitive behavioral (CB) techniques on psychological symptoms and quality of life. The purpose of the present study was to examine the effect of CB techniques for gambling-related harms on broader recovery outcomes such as psychological symptoms and quality of life. METHOD: A systematic article search was conducted to identify randomized controlled trials of CB techniques with nonactive and minimal treatment control groups that assessed psychological symptoms or quality of life as outcomes. Random-effects meta-analysis was used to examine the effect of CB techniques relative to nonactive and minimal treatment control groups. RESULTS: A total of nine studies representing 658 participants were included. Eight studies reported outcomes on depression and anxiety, three on substance use, and six on quality of life. CB techniques significantly reduced anxiety (g = -0.44) and depression (g = -0.35) at posttreatment, but not substance use. CB techniques also significantly increased quality of life at posttreatment (g = 0.40). There was a large amount of heterogeneity suggesting the magnitude of effects could vary significantly in future randomized trials. CONCLUSIONS: Future studies should examine the longitudinal associations between gambling harms, psychological symptoms, and quality of life and to assess whether changes in gambling harms throughout treatment precede or are a consequence of changes in psychological symptoms and quality of life. Soil micronutrient availability, including zinc (Zn), is a limiting factor for crop yield. Arbuscular mycorrhizal (AM) fungi can improve host plant growth and nutrition through the mycorrhizal pathway of nutrient uptake. Although the physiology of Zn uptake through the mycorrhizal pathway is well established, the identity of the related molecular components are unknown. Here, RNA-seq analysis was used to identify genes differentially-regulated by AM colonization and soil Zn concentration in roots of Medicago truncatula. The putative Zn transporter gene MtZIP14 was markedly up-regulated in M. truncatula roots when colonized by Rhizophagus irregularis. MtZIP14 restored yeast growth under low Zn availability. Loss-of-function mutant plants (mtzip14) had reduced shoot biomass compared to the wild-type when colonized by AM fungi and grown under low and sufficient soil Zn concentration; at high soil Zn concentration, there were no genotypic differences in shoot biomass. The vesicular and arbuscular colonization of roots was lower in the mtzip14 plants regardless of soil Zn concentration. We propose that MtZIP14 is linked to AM colonization in M. truncatula plants, with the possibility that MtZIP14 function with AM colonization is linked to plant Zn nutrition.

The metabolic interdependence, interactions, and coordination of functions between chloroplasts and mitochondria are established and intensively studied. However, less is known about the regulatory components that control these interactions and their responses to external stimuli. Here, we outline how chloroplastic and mitochondrial activities are coordinated via common components involved in signal transduction pathways, gene regulatory events, and post-transcriptional processes. The endoplasmic reticulum emerges as a point of convergence for both transcriptional and post-transcriptional pathways that coordinate chloroplast and mitochondrial functions. Although the identification of molecular components and mechanisms of chloroplast and mitochondrial signaling increasingly suggests common players, this raises the question of how these allow for distinct organelle-specific downstream pathways. Outstanding questions with respect to the regulation of post-transcriptional pathways and the cell and/or tissue specificity of organelle signaling are crucial for understanding how these pathways are integrated at a whole-plant level to optimize plant growth and its response to changing environmental conditions.
